Output 0020866717940ceb8d500ebd1ea5059a63c1676d70479339412137b4624e223b:0

value
34693
script pubkey
OP_0 OP_PUSHBYTES_20 3ea8003b912bb47effb1f077ee369e5dfdecffe5
address
bc1q865qqwu39w68ala37pm7ud57th77ell9q82kk9
transaction
0020866717940ceb8d500ebd1ea5059a63c1676d70479339412137b4624e223b
confirmations
322203
spent
true